Potsdamer Bürger wehren sich seit Jahren gegen die Absicht, die Garnisonkirche wieder aufzubauen. Sie war nicht nur ein historisch interessantes Bauwerk, sondern auch ein historisch belastetes, wo Adolf Hitler seinen Diener vor Paul von Hindenburg machte. Hier reichten sich der preußische Militarismus und der deutsche Nationalsozialismus die Hände und schlossen einen Bund.
